With the start of the 2022/23 winter season, two new cable cars will also start operating in the Schladming-Dachstein holiday region on December 8th: a state-of-the-art 10-seater gondola lift on the Galsterberg near Pruggern and a combined lift with chairs and gondolas on the Rittisberg in Ramsau am Dachstein.

Galsterberg: Modern 10-person gondola with the highest level of comfort

After more than thirty years, the previous group gondola on the Galsterberg was replaced by a modern 10-seater gondola. "The joy is huge, a milestone for the Galsterberg - with this we are securing the ski mountain for the coming decades," explains Galsterberg Managing Director Peter Weichbold. In addition to the highest level of comfort and significantly higher transport performance, the architecture of the valley and mountain stations stands out, which scores with regional design in "shingle design".

Rittisberg: New combination lift with chairs and gondolas

On the Rittisberg in Ramsau am Dachstein, a major investment was made just in time for the 50th anniversary of the mountain railway: around eight million euros flowed into the new transport facility consisting of gondolas and chairs. The new cable car not only increases the quality of transport on Styria’s largest adventure mountain, but also creates an expanded winter offer, as Rittisbahn operator Manfred Engelhardt emphasizes: “The combination of chairs and gondolas adapts flexibly to the needs of our guests. In this way, we can no longer only enable skiing on the Rittisberg, but also many other winter sports.”

One of the five largest tourist destinations in Austria

With more than 3.7 million overnight stays per year, Schladming-Dachstein is one of the five largest tourist destinations in Austria. In winter, the Styrian holiday region offers perfect conditions with sufficient snow: As part of Ski amadé, the region not only has 230 kilometers of pistes and 88 state-of-the-art lifts ready for its guests, but also 100 rustic ski huts for refreshments.

The Schladming-Dachstein holiday region has up to 430 km of cross-country ski trails in store for cross-country skiers. On the sunny Ramsau am Dachstein plateau, for example, there are not only perfectly groomed cross-country ski runs, but also numerous other highlights such as a children's cross-country ski park or laser biathlon. New since the 2022/23 winter season is the 5.2-kilometer high-altitude trail called “Rittisberg 1500”.
